Understanding how to tell when your shrubs need professional care is essential for maintaining a healthy and attractive landscape. Homeowners often search for this topic when they notice unusual changes in their plants but are unsure whether these signs indicate a simple issue or a more serious problem requiring expert intervention. Recognizing the early warning signs-such as wilting, discolored or patchy foliage, or stunted growth-can help prevent minor issues from escalating into major health concerns. By being attentive to these visual cues, property owners can decide when it’s time to seek assistance from local shrub care service providers who have the experience to diagnose and treat a variety of shrub-related problems.

The problems prompting homeowners to explore this topic usually relate to common issues like pest infestations, disease outbreaks, or environmental stress. For example, if a shrub develops yellowing leaves, black spots, or an overall decline in vigor, these could be signs of disease or pest activity that require professional treatment. Additionally, overgrown or misshapen shrubs may be part of a planned pruning or shaping project, but if they become unruly or diseased-looking, it’s often best to have a professional evaluate and perform the necessary maintenance. How can I tell if my shrubs are showing signs of health issues? Look for signs such as wilting, discolored or yellowing leaves, and sparse growth, which may indicate that shrubs need professional care to address underlying problems.

What are common symptoms that suggest my shrubs require pruning or trimming? If your shrubs have overgrown branches, dead or damaged stems, or uneven growth patterns, local service providers can help with proper pruning to promote healthy development.

How do I know if pests or diseases are affecting my shrubs? Visible pests, holes in leaves, or unusual spots or mold on foliage are signs that professional shrub care may be necessary to treat infestations or infections.

When should I seek professional help for shrub watering or fertilization concerns? If your shrubs appear stressed, with drooping leaves or poor growth despite regular watering, local contractors can assess and provide appropriate fertilization or watering advice.

What indicators suggest my shrubs need professional care to improve their appearance? Dull or uneven foliage, sparse flowering, or overall lack of vitality are signs that expert shrub care services can help restore their health and aesthetic appeal.
